01/31 Sunday
The base continues to thin and firm up with the current weather. We have noticed, in the last 2 days, that several more thin/dirt spots appearing. That said, trails remain passable with the exception of Chyt's and Summit. Summit is 95% passible, with the bare area on a downhill, at and beyond a corner. The very begining and the very end of Chyt's is covered while the area in between is not.
It seems like I'm writing of late spring conditions and that would be fair to say. With current temps and sunshine, the conditions will change considerably in one day.
